Yes the short antenna just screws on. The American Muscle ones are very high quality. I have the 8" antenna on both S197's and the Exploder. Not only is it a lot shorter, but it's smooth. Doesn't have that weird pattern on it. No noticeable loss in signal. But I got good reception here before changing the antenna.
